The regulations for Rent Supplement state that before being able to apply you must either have rented privately for 6 of the past 12 months or have been assessed by the local authority and be on their housing list.
As you're already on the housing list, you are eligible to apply.
There are maximum rent limits based on family size and location - the maximum rent limit for Co Limerick for a family with 1 child is €605 per month. This means you would not be eligible for Rent Supplement if the place you rent charges more than this amount.
Some areas set lower local limits, you will have to check that out with the CWO in the area.
If your only income is 217.80 (Child Benefit isn't counted) then you will be required to pay €26 pw towards the rent.
You should contact the local authority to see what they may be able to offer you.
